What is the difference between Exodus Wallet and Coinbase?
Exodus offers user-controlled security via seed phrases and dApp access, while Coinbase provides custodial convenience with insurance and KYC-backed recovery.

Differences in Security Mechanisms
1. Exodus Wallet operates as a non-custodial wallet, meaning users retain full control over their private keys. This design ensures that no third party can access or manage the funds without explicit user authorization.
2. Coinbase functions primarily as a custodial wallet, where the platform holds and manages users' private keys on their behalf. While this simplifies the user experience, it also means that trust is placed directly in Coinbase’s infrastructure and policies.
3. Exodus emphasizes decentralization by allowing users to back up their wallets through seed phrases and recover them across devices independently.
4. Coinbase integrates advanced security protocols such as two-factor authentication (2FA), biometric login options, and cold storage for most of its assets, but these protections are centralized within the company's systems.
5. In the event of a lost device, Exodus users must rely solely on their recovery phrase, whereas Coinbase offers account recovery options through email and identity verification processes.
User Interface and Accessibility Features
1. Exodus provides a sleek, desktop-first interface with seamless integration into mobile applications. Its design prioritizes visual clarity with real-time portfolio tracking and dynamic charts.
2. Coinbase delivers a streamlined, web-based interface optimized for beginners, featuring step-by-step guidance for buying, selling, and storing cryptocurrencies.
3. Both platforms support multiple cryptocurrencies, but Exodus typically adds new tokens faster due to its non-custodial nature and community-driven updates.
4. Coinbase includes educational modules that reward users with small crypto amounts for completing lessons, enhancing accessibility for newcomers unfamiliar with blockchain technology.
5. Exodus allows direct swapping between different digital assets using integrated exchange partners like 1inch and Changelly, while Coinbase has its own internal exchange system with variable fees based on transaction size and timing.
Transaction Fees and Network Flexibility
1. Exodus enables users to adjust gas fees manually when sending transactions, giving greater control over confirmation speed and cost, especially during periods of high network congestion.
2. Coinbase sets transaction fees automatically based on current network conditions, offering limited customization, which may result in higher costs for urgent transfers.
3. Exodus supports direct interactions with decentralized applications (dApps) via WalletConnect, enabling participation in DeFi protocols without leaving the app environment.
4. Coinbase restricts dApp access through its standalone Coinbase Wallet product, separating custodial services from decentralized functionality despite shared branding.
5. Withdrawal fees on Coinbase tend to be higher compared to Exodus, particularly when moving assets to external addresses, as Coinbase calculates fees dynamically based on blockchain load and asset type.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use Exodus Wallet without an internet connection?Yes, once set up, Exodus can generate offline transactions if paired with hardware wallets like Ledger. However, signing and broadcasting require temporary connectivity.
Does Coinbase insure digital assets stored on its platform?Coinbase maintains crime insurance covering a portion of digital assets held online, though coverage does not extend to all cryptocurrencies or losses resulting from phishing attacks.
Is it possible to stake coins directly in Exodus Wallet?Exodus supports staking for select Proof-of-Stake coins such as ADA, SOL, and ALGO, allowing users to earn rewards without transferring assets to external staking pools.
How does Coinbase verify user identities?Coinbase employs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ures requiring government-issued ID, selfie verification, and sometimes proof of address before permitting certain transactions or withdrawals.
